Configuring Line Access
Line Access defines the read/write privileges that a user has while accessing a line.
Configure the following options:
Line Access
Language You can specify whether a user will use English or Customlang as the
language that appears in the Menu, CLI, or WebManager. The Device Server
supports one custom language that must be downloaded to the Device Server;
otherwise, Customlang defaults to English.
Service The type of service that the user will use.
Host IP When the User Service is set to Telne t or TCP_clear, the target host IP
address. If 255.255.255.255 is specified in the configuration, the user will be
prompted for an IP address or hostname. If no IP address is specified, the Host
IP value in the Default User configuration will be used. The default is 0.0.0.0.
TCP Port When the User Service is Telne t, this is the target port number. The default
value will change based on the type of Service selected; the most common
known port numbers are used as the default values.
Specifies the user access rights to each Device Server device line. Options are:
zRead/Write—Users are given read and write access to the line.
zRead In—Users are given access to read only outbound data, data that is
going from the Device Server to the device.
zRead Out—Users are given access to read only inbound data, data that is
going from the device to the Device Server.
Users can read data going in both directions by selecting both the Read In and
Read Out options.
